Trip Overview

The drive from Booneville, MS to Clinton, MS covers 222.7 miles and takes about 3h 41m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on North 2nd Street, US 45 South, US 78 for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is turn-heavy local drive. At current regular gas prices, budget about $33.63 one way before food or hotel costs.
